Analysis

Southern Europe recorded 1,999 1000 ha for inland waters — area in 2024.

That represents a change of up 0.1% on the previous year and down 1.8% over ten years.

Over the whole period, inland waters — area in Southern Europe peaked at 2,134 1000 ha in 2009 and was at its lowest, 1,798 1000 ha, in 2000.

Southern Europe ranks 32nd of 34 groups on this measure, in the bottom quarter.

The long-run direction has been consistently rising across the 64 years of available data.

The FAOSTAT Land Use domain contains data on twenty-one land use categories and twenty-three categories of irrigation and agricultural practices. Data are available yearly and by country, regional and global levels. The domain includes Land Use Indicators providing information on the percentage share of agricultural and forest land, and their sub-components, including irrigated areas and areas under organic agriculture, within a country land use matrix. Data are available at country, regional and global level, for the following elements: (in percentage) i) Share in Land area; ii) Share in Agricultural land, iii) Share in Cropland; and iv) Share in Forest land; (in ha/pc) v) Area per capita.
